Compare all specifications:

2001 Chevrolet Silverado 1996 Volkswagen Golf
Make Chevrolet Volkswagen
Model Silverado Golf
Year Released 2001 1996
Body Type Pickup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5300 cc 1391 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 285 HP 59 HP
Torque 427 Nm 116 Nm
Drive Type 4WD Front
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 1187 kg 1160 kg
Vehicle Length 5650 mm 4350 mm
Vehicle Width 2000 mm 1710 mm
Vehicle Height 1810 mm 1440 mm
Wheelbase Size 3440 mm 2480 mm
